Understanding Over-The-Counter Painkillers in Russia
In Russia, as in lots of parts of the world, pain management is a vital aspect of healthcare. With a variety of over the counter (OTC) pain relievers readily available, consumers have various options to pick from. This article explores the types of OTC painkillers commonly discovered in Russia, their active components, uses, and safety considerations.
Types of Over-The-Counter PainkillersOver the counter pain relievers in Russia can be classified into three primary types: Non-Steroidal Anti-Inflammatory Drugs (NSAIDs), Acetaminophen (Paracetamol), and Other Analgesics. Below is an in-depth overview of these classifications.
1. Non-Steroidal Anti-Inflammatory Drugs (NSAIDs)
NSAIDs are widely used for their anti-inflammatory and analgesic homes. They are reliable in minimizing pain from conditions such as arthritis, muscle strains, and headaches.
NSAIDActive IngredientTypical UsesSide EffectsIbuprofenIbuprofenHeadaches, muscle pain, arthritisStomach inflammation, kidney problemsDiclofenacDiclofenac saltInflammation, tendonitisStomach pain, liver concernsNimesulideNimesulideFever, pain reliefAllergies, liver issuesAcetylsalicylic AcidAspirinModerate to moderate pain, inflammationGastric bleeding, allergic reactions2. Acetaminophen (Paracetamol)

- Nature of the Pain: Identify whether the pain is due to swelling (like arthritis) or other causes (like headaches).
- Underlying Health Conditions: Consult with a healthcare expert if you have a history of stomach ulcers, liver disease, or kidney problems before taking any painkillers.
- Age and Weight: Dosage might differ based on age and body weight, particularly for children and elderly individuals.
- Potential Interactions: Be aware of any other medications you are presently taking to avoid negative interactions.
While OTC painkillers can be reliable for pain relief, security is vital. Following are some vital security ideas:
- Read Labels: Always check out the label for dose instructions and warnings.
- Prevent Combining: Do not blend different painkillers, specifically those with comparable active components, unless advised by a health care professional.
- Time Limits: If pain persists for more than a couple of days or worsens, speak with a doctor.
- Display for Side Effects: Be alert about side impacts, and terminate use if severe responses happen.
